Corporate Stays vs Hotels: Flexibility and Cost Efficiency in Modern Business Travel

When business travel requires a longer stay, the choice between corporate stays and traditional hotels can have a big impact on productivity and the bottom line. For teams and individuals who value comfort, convenience, and predictable budgets, serviced accommodation and corporate housing offer a smarter alternative to standard hotel rooms. This is about more than a place to sleep; it’s about creating a workspace-ready, home-like environment that supports long-term stay needs.

First, let’s talk about space and comfort. Hotels are designed for short visits, with compact rooms that prioritize efficiency over a lived-in feel. In contrast, serviced accommodation provides full-sized living areas, separate bedrooms, and kitchens. For teams, that extra space translates into quieter zones for focused work, easier video calls, and the ability to rotate staff without feeling cramped. Longer stays also benefit from the flexibility of a proper kitchen—meal prep for a busy project schedule reduces the time spent scouting nearby eateries and helps keep a predictable routine.

WiFi reliability is a non-negotiable for corporate travellers. In serviced accommodation, high-speed broadband is a standard feature designed to support remote work, cloud collaboration, and virtual meetings. Hotels often rely on tiered wi‑fi networks that can slow down during peak times; in a corporate stay, your bandwidth is framed around business needs, with dedicated support channels to troubleshoot any issues quickly. The result is less downtime and more time spent on delivering work, not chasing connectivity.

Parking is another practical consideration that often gets overlooked in hotel comparisons. For teams commuting between sites or clients, easy access to secure parking and vehicle storage reduces daily friction. Serviced accommodation options commonly provide on-site parking or clearly designated spaces nearby, which means less time circling for street parking or negotiating with front desk for validation. This logistical ease is especially valuable for multi-person teams sharing a carpool or a project vehicle shuttle.

Flexibility is the hallmark of a smarter corporate stay. Hotels frequently tie guests into fixed breakfast times, rigid housekeeping schedules, and limited extendable options. In a serviced apartment or corporate housing setup, you can often tailor the length of your stay to match project timelines, with simple extensions if additional work is required. This avoids the disruption and cost of moving rooms, rebooking, or relocating a team mid-project. It also means you can align stays with project milestones, ensuring staff aren’t forced to check out early or scramble for temporary alternatives.

Cost efficiency is a critical factor for any business travel plan. While nightly rates on the surface might appear similar, the true cost of a hotel stay often climbs when you factor in meals, incidental expenses, and the need to book multiple rooms for a team. Serviced accommodation typically offers inclusive or cost-effective meal options, laundry facilities, and large living spaces that reduce the need for external services. For extended stays, the per-night cost of a serviced apartment can be significantly lower than a cluster of hotel rooms, plus you gain the intangible savings of time and productivity.

A comfortable, home-like environment also supports better employee wellbeing during longer assignments. Restful sleep is easier in a quiet, apartment-style layout with proper seating, a work desk, and a dedicated space to unwind. When staff are more comfortable, attendance, focus, and output improve. That’s not just a feel-good benefit; it translates into tangible performance gains and less burnout on extended engagements.

Group stays and project teams are increasingly common in today’s work landscape. Accommodating a whole team in one location streamlines coordination, reduces transportation needs, and fosters collaboration. Serviced accommodation can offer multiple bedrooms within a single unit or a cluster of units in the same building, enabling teams to stay close to one another while maintaining personal space. This proximity enhances communication, quick huddles, and shared problem-solving—without the distractions and constraints that typically come with hotel chains.

Location remains a factor, even when price and comfort are strong. All else equal, serviced accommodation placed near business hubs or client sites minimizes daily commutes, saves time, and reduces travel fatigue. The convenience of nearby amenities—shops, coffee corners, gyms, and drop-in workspaces—also supports a smoother workflow for busy professionals who need to maximize every minute of their day.

In practice, choosing between corporate stays and hotels comes down to aligning the stay with project realities and budget realities. If your team has a longer timeline, requires dedicated workspace, and values consistent, predictable costs, serviced accommodation offers a compelling value proposition. It enables staff to settle into a longer-term routine, maintain productivity, and focus on delivering results rather than managing logistics.

For insurance-related relocations, the same principles apply with an added layer of stability. When policyholders need temporary relocation during repairs or displacement, the comfort, flexibility, and turnkey readiness of serviced accommodation are particularly advantageous. A ready-to-live space with full furnishings, reliable WiFi, parking, and a kitchen helps policyholders feel settled again while their home is being restored, reducing stress during a challenging period.

Bottom line: for corporate travel that extends beyond a few nights, the choice of accommodation can influence performance, morale, and cost efficiency. Serviced accommodation delivers more space, better work conditions, easier logistics, and savings over time compared to traditional hotels. It’s about creating a practical, comfortable home base that supports business objectives and team cohesion without compromising on convenience or flexibility.
